 Fray Biography
One of the most popular adult-alternative acts to emerge in the wake of Coldplay's runaway success, the Fray became a mainstream radio fixture in late 2005 with similarly sensitive anthems on its debut, HOW TO SAVE A LIFE, most notably the emotive hit title track. Fronted by singer/pianist Isaac Slade, the Denver, Colorado-based group is one of many piano-led rock acts--along with Five for Fighting, Aqualung, and Keane--to emerge about the same time.
